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Espresso Machines For Lattes

Milk Frothing System

You want velvety microfoam for your lattes, and the steam wand setup determines how easily you achieve that texture. Manual steam wands give you total control over the whirlpool, letting you practice latte art just like a barista. Automatic or integrated milk carafes handle the aeration and heating with the push of a button, which is fantastic if you prefer convenience over the learning curve. Think about your morning patience level before deciding between a steam wand and an automated frother.

Boiler Type

The boiler configuration dictates how quickly you can brew espresso and steam milk back to back. Single boiler machines require you to wait for the water temperature to adjust between pulling a shot and steaming milk, adding a little extra time to your routine. Dual boilers or heat exchange systems let you brew and steam simultaneously. This keeps your morning workflow fast and efficient when you are half awake.

Machine Footprint

Counter space is precious, and espresso makers take up a surprising amount of room. Measure your upper cabinets before buying because taller machines might not fit underneath standard kitchen shelving once you factor in the hopper or portafilter height. A compact single boiler or a pod-based hybrid works best for smaller kitchens. Larger dual-boiler units demand a dedicated coffee station with plenty of breathing room.

Grind Consistency

Great espresso starts with freshly ground beans, and you need a machine that handles this properly. Built-in grinders save counter space and automate the dose, ensuring your grounds go straight from burrs to portafilter without any mess. Separate grinders give you more flexibility to upgrade your equipment over time. Either way, look for conical steel burrs to get an even grind size for balanced extraction.

Budget and Maintenance

Setting a realistic price range helps narrow down the choices considerably. Entry-level machines cost a few hundred dollars, while commercial-grade setups can easily surpass a few thousand. Factor in the ongoing maintenance costs like water filters, descaling solutions, and cleaning tablets. Regular cleaning keeps your machine running smoothly for years, preventing mineral buildup from ruining your morning milk drinks.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need a built-in grinder or should I buy a separate one?

Buying a machine with a built-in grinder saves valuable counter space and streamlines your morning routine. A separate grinder gives you the freedom to upgrade your burrs independently if your coffee preferences change down the road. Both options pull great shots, so your choice comes down to kitchen space and personal preference. Just make sure whatever you choose can grind fine enough for pressure-based espresso.

What is the difference between single and double boilers?

A single boiler heats water for both brewing and steaming, meaning you have to wait for the internal temperature to rise or fall between tasks. Dual boilers feature two separate heating elements, letting you steam milk and pull espresso shots at the exact same time. If you make multiple milk drinks every morning, a dual boiler saves you a noticeable amount of time. Single boilers suit occasional latte drinkers just fine.

How hard is it to clean an espresso machine with an automatic milk frother?

Automatic milk carafes make fantastic lattes, but they require daily rinsing to prevent milk residue from clogging the tiny internal tubes. Most systems include a self-cleaning cycle that pushes hot water and steam through the frothing circuit after every use. You still need to take the carafe apart and wash it by hand with soapy water at the end of the day. A bit of routine maintenance prevents any unpleasant surprises in your next cup.

Can I use pre-ground coffee in an espresso machine?

You can use pre-ground coffee if your portafilter includes pressurized filter baskets, which compensate for inconsistent grind sizes. However, specialty espresso requires freshly ground beans and non-pressurized baskets to build proper pressure and extract rich flavors. Pre-ground coffee usually lacks the necessary fineness and freshness for traditional espresso. Grinding your own beans right before brewing yields the best taste and crema.

How much counter space do I actually need?

Most espresso machines require a footprint of at least twelve by fifteen inches, plus extra room around the sides for ventilation and tool storage. You also need to account for vertical clearance if you plan on storing mugs on top or using a tall tamper. Measure your kitchen counters carefully before falling in love with a massive dual-boiler unit. Compact models easily slide into smaller spaces without sacrificing too much performance.
